Supply of Data. The Licensor shall make the Data available to LICENSEE, at the locations advised by the Licensor by virtue of a data feed (currently Milan FTP). The Licensor does not warrant or represent that the supply of Data will be free of interruption or delay. Subject to Clause 3.1, where there is interruption to the supply of the Data, the Licensor shall use reasonable endeavours to; a) give LICENSEE appropriate notice of any interruption in situations where the Licensor is aware of a scheduled interruption; b) where possible, to give an estimate of the period of time it shall take to remedy the interruption; and c) remedy such interruption as soon as is reasonably practicable after the Licensor has become aware of such interruption. The Licensor reserves the right to reasonably add to or alter or delete any part of the Data provided, however, that it shall give to LICENSEE, where practicable, reasonable prior written notice of its intention to modify the Data. In the event that the functionality and content of the Data substantially and adversely affects the manner in which LICENSEE creates the Data Product as a result of any addition, deletion or modification of any part of the Data by Licensor, LICENSEE has the right to terminate the Agreement in writing, with effect from the day such addition, deletion or modification came into or was intended to come into effect. Unless otherwise specified in the Reference Price Schedule or in the Reference Data Schedule, the Data will be provided only in respect of Business Days. Subject to Clause 11.5, the Licensor shall use best endeavours to ensure that the Data that LICENSEE receives is of a quantity and quality (including in terms of consistency, accuracy, timeliness and comprehensiveness) at least equal to comparable Data supplied by the Licensor to any other third party from time to time.
